Certifications should be added in different sections of the CV depending on whether they are critical or not. Critical certifications should be added front and centre: by your name, in your CV summary, or in your work experience section. Extra certifications can go before your education and after your experience.

TL;DR—Where to put certifications on CVs? If they’re job-critical, in four places. After your name, in your summary, in a certifications section near the top, and in your experience section.
If they’re not, in a CV certifications section below your education.

What are job-critical CV certifications?
They’re certs you absolutely need to get the job.
For examples, see this professional certifications list:
How to list certification in progress on CV:
Show certifications in progress on a CV by adding “Anticipated completion” and the date.

When should you leave certifications off a CV?
When they’re unimpressive, out of date, or not relevant to the job. Unless you’re angling for a bottle-washing job, leave that bottle brush certification off your CV.
And—
Put newer and more impressive certs higher in the list.
Expert Hint: Online courses don’t always offer certification. But—you can still list non-cert classes on a CV to show proficiency.

Do IT and Google certifications matter?
In the IT, tech, and marketing world, yes.
Most IT professionals tout the CompTIA A+ as the best cert for the industry.
Will it make up for thin experience?
Nope.
But it’ll put you fifty steps ahead of other entry-level candidates.

Microsoft Office Specialist Certification: Is it worth it?
If you’re an entry-level candidate, definitely.
Otherwise, save you money and list on-the-job MS Office accomplishments.
Expert Tips: Certification online can be just as impressive as in-person licencing. Servsafe certifications, PMP certifications, and Fema Certifications are all available online.
